Momentum …. is a quantity that describes an object's resistance to stopping (a kind of "moving inertia"). is represented by the symbol p (boldface). is the product of an object's mass and velocity. p = mv. is a vector quantity (since velocity is a vector and mass is a scalar). WebFrom these, it’s easy to see that kinetic energy is a scalar since it involves the square of the velocity (dot product of the velocity vector with itself; a dot product is always a scalar!). Also, momentum is clearly a vector since it involves the velocity vector.
